TICKET-4471: Search relevance tuning notes for Marblewick catalog. Heads up for security review — the new synonym expansion pulls weights from a config blob at query time, so please sanity-check that nothing user-controlled leaks into the ranking payload. Nothing scary found so far. Relevant build is traced by the token below.

pipeline stamp: htk4_66df

**Onboarding: Contractor First Week — Team Assistants**

Quick heads-up: when your contractor starts at Millbeck House, book their desk in Deskly before day one — walk-ins get bumped. Meet them in the lobby at 9, do the safety walk-through, and introduce them to their sponsor. Their permanent badge usually takes three to five days, so don't panic. In the meantime, they can get through the staff turnstile with the code below.

door code, tajof-kageg: bdg-QVDCE-3

## Break-Glass Access — HookRelay Retry Controls

HookRelay retries failed webhook deliveries with exponential backoff, capped at six attempts over 24 hours. If the retry scheduler wedges and queues grow unbounded, maintainers may use break-glass access to pause retries globally and drain poison messages. This bypasses normal change review, so log the action and notify the Bramleigh platform lead. To activate break-glass mode, enter the passphrase below.

strongbox words: druath-quenael

Ticket #4412 — InvoiceForge PDF renderer failing signature check

Hey folks, the nightly build of the InvoiceForge renderer is bombing out at the signature verification stage again. Looks like the bundled cert expired after the Quillmark CA migration last week, so every invoice PDF it stamps comes back as untrusted. Customers on the Brontley plan are seeing the scary red banner. We re-signed the module this morning and it's verified clean. For anyone reproducing locally, use the new signing key below.

deploy key for baweg-bajeg: bky9_DYLNv2wGq